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8154255 71302794 899
2006655444 41662
2006655444 41662
6593 8172058958 6461 1483326
All about undefined
Interested in learning more?
2006655444 41662
6593 8172058958 6461 1483326
See more
309613 31391
240 34320586 4251675
See more
893837 23293455 82117704817
70 7299 509
See more